The Name of Jesus - Lesson 3

“In my Name they will cast our Demons”

Mk 16:17 signs will follow those who believe: In My name they will cast out demons


1. We Must Understand He is Defeated

Col 2:15 Having disarmed principalities and powers, He made a public spectacle of them, triumphing over them

●  Disarmed - Exposed, shattered, empty and defeated in his own triumphant victory

Heb 2:1 Inasmuch then as the children have partaken of flesh and blood, He Himself likewise shared in the same, that through death He might destroy him who had the power of death, that is, the devil, 

Col 1:13 He has delivered us from the power of darkness and conveyed us into the kingdom of the Son of His love,

●  The conquest that Jesus made of the devil, sin, sickness and disease is wrapped up in the name of Jesus.

●  When we use the name of Jesus it brings us into Satan’s defeat that Jesus already accomplished, as far as God is concerned these demons are totally dethroned 

1 Cor (Moffatt) we do not discuss ‘wisdom’ with those who are mature; only it is not the wisdom of this world or the dethroned powers who rule this world.

 


2. We Have Been Authorized to Bring Freedom From Demonic Bondage

Matt 28:18-19 And Jesus came and spoke to them, saying, “All authority has been given to Me in heaven and on earth. 19 Go therefore and make disciples of all the nations

Mk 16:17 signs will follow those who believe: In My name they will cast out demons

●  These signs shall follow you - everywhere you go Freedom should always follow

Acts 16:18 But Paul, greatly annoyed, turned and said to the spirit, “I command you in the name of Jesus Christ to come out of her.” And he came out that very hour. 

●  So many times we try dealing with a person not realizing a spirit is driving them

●  While making disciples we must learn to pray this off those we are working with

Eph 6:11 Put on the whole armor of God, that you may be able to stand against the wiles of the devil. 12 For we do not wrestle against flesh and blood, but against principalities, against powers, against the rulers of the darkness of this age, against spiritual hosts of wickedness in the heavenly places.  18 praying always with all prayer and supplication in the Spirit, being watchful to this end with all perseverance and supplication for all the saints

●  Prayer doesn’t change God, we don’t have to wrestle, or strive or struggle with God

●  Laboring – striving, to wrestle, to struggle, to combat, for the church in prayer

Col 4:12 Epaphras, who is one of you, a bondservant of Christ, greets you, always laboring fervently for you in prayers, that you may stand perfect and complete in all the will of God. 

●  Why is prayer so vital - Clearing out and shifting atmospheres in the name of Jesus 

Js 5:16 pray for one another, that you may be healed. The effective, fervent prayer of a righteous man avails much. (makes great power available)
